He told me he was a high ranking officer in the US Military and a doctor, serving in Iraq.
He sent me pictures of himself in uniform and also sent me lots of e-mails telling me after on a couple of weeks how much he loved me and wanted to come to the UK to live with me as he was due to retire this week.
Warning Bells sounded when he told me that he had been given $1.5 million dollars by an Iraqi high up political figure, but he needed me to receive the money via a diplomat.
I then started to question him in great detail, his command of written english was very poor, I played along with him and agreed to take receipt of the package, he said the diplomat had set off on his journey to the UK last tuesday, on Thursday morning the "So Called" diplomat called me, he as an African, he said he was about to board a plane in Accra, then came the SCAM!!!!! he said he needed $3,500 to get stamps to clear the package through customs and that I needed to send the mony via Western Union, at the same time the "So Called" soldier had popped up on MSN, I told him what the diplomat had said and he said I needed to send the money.....Of course did not and since then I have received no further messages from either the "So Caled" diplomat or the soldier.
I reported the soldier posing as "Humblesoul" on Mates1.com then yesterday I checked the site he had put 2 photos on there one is with him with little girl...he told me he only had a son.
My concern is that these people are using Military photos and these men could be dead and I want to know where do they get all these photos from? I have about 10 of this American soldier, both in and out of uniform. am now trying to trace this soldier to let him know what is happening as I am a war widow and would hate to think that someone was using my deceased husbands details in this way.
